Alright, so on this Mutant Head, I tried to balance the Kirby Krackle feel while still keeping some loose sprays and being mindful of GID aspect of the figure. There are yellow, pink, and clear blue sprays over the GID base. The dots I did by hand. The real challenge here was trying to make the 2-D "energy" effect work on a 3-D figure without the whole thing falling apart and looking silly. dustin's photo is also suffering from yellow light. I tried to balance it out from what I remember but I think I'm still a bit off...or maybe a lot further off :(
If you're using a point and shoot, aim it at something white til it balances out the light then point it at your target.

Hahaha...you're in miniature painting mode from doing all those Space Hulk minis. If you do a wash and another drybrush, you might get a little deeper color variety. When I did minis, I would do at least 2-3 wash+drybrush to really get the highlights out. Still a pretty cool little guy.
